The flight to Puerto Montt went smoothly, I found my pick up, Antonio then we went directly to see the lake Llanquihue and a German city, Frutillar. The weather was cloudy, but luckily it was dry. The leaves are turning yellow and it’s autumn again for me... a bit of mind twisted but that’s the effect of going to the southern hemisphere.


So, why the Germans were here, in 1838, there was crisis in Europe and the government of Chile would like to avoid the expansion of Argentina, by putting other people from another country. And they chose the Germans! It is like being in Bavaria, all the the wooden houses and a clock. Very cute actually.


On sunday morning, after a simple breakfast, I went with my pick up at 7.30, took the bus to the oldest national park in Chile, Vincente Perez Rosales. First visiting the small waterfall on Petrohue river, a sort of special setting of the waterfall then I took catamaran on lake Los Santos to Peulla. In Peulla, I decided to do a horse riding. It was really fun, I like it and I was not that bad, I think Sylvana would be proud of me. My horse is a female one, her name is Florcita. We walked passing a river, the wood and the Andes range, la Cordillera de los Andes. While walking into the woods, we saw some birds, also a kingfisher. But I also ripped my left arm jacket to a torn bush. After the riding, I walked around by myself in Peulla village which has only less than 100 inhabitants. I went to the cemetery to see the view of the peaks. But it was too cloudy. Then walked to another hill of waterfall La Novia. Then back to Puerto Varas on the same way, catamaran, bus and walking.
